First I do a full import from iTunes 64 Bit which goes fine. Then I sort the tracks alphabetically.
Here’s the problem: whenever I try to sync to engine DJ on my Prime 4+ I get this error:
SqliteError: UNIQUE constraint failed: Track.originDatabaseUuid, Track.originTrackId

Best to delete your Engine database on the Prime and let Lexicon recreate with a sync, should prevent the error that way. If you rename or delete the Engine Library/Database2
then sync to the Prime, it should be good
